Game Recap: Men's Basketball | | Aaron Spoelman

Barons Fall in PAC After Home Loss

Franciscan 71, Allegheny 84

Franciscan Starters
Sawyer Butler, Josh Zimmerman, Travis Zimmerman, Malachi Rose-Burton, Nicholas Allienello 

How It Happened 
    The Barons faced the Allegheny Gators at home tonight and were looking to cement their playoff standings in the PAC. Instead, the Gators first half offense caught the Barons off-guard and now they're right in the middle of a 4-way battle for 5th and 6th place in the PAC.
    The Gators boast the most prolific scorer in the PAC. Stopping him is always a teams priority #1. Every team that has held Barker under 15 points has walked away with a win. Today the Barons held him to 14. However, finding consistency to guard Perry when he had the ball was a problem all game. The Gators starting five all finished with double digit points. Barker had the fewest of the bunch at 14.
    The Gators were red hot early and the Barons turned the ball over 11 times in the first half. That led to a very early 20 point deficit. The Barons finished the first half and continued in the second half. They clawed their way back playing disciplined ball and brought the lead back to within 10. They had stifled the Gators top scorers and the Gators had gone cold from behind the arc. That couldn't last the whole half. Eventually and untimely, the Gators shooters knocked down a couple threes to hold the lead.   

Inside the Numbers 
-Butler's 22 points is his 12th game scoring 20+ this season
-Malachi's 13 is a career high for him
-Karl Yonkeu had a game-high 9 rebounds
